Course Structure and Key Modules
Overview of Modules
The structure of The Online Musician 3.0 is built upon a robust foundation, encapsulated within seven distinct modules that offer a comprehensive approach to establishing a thriving online presence. Each module is enriched with videos and supplementary materials, guiding aspiring musicians through various facets of music promotion and personal development.
Table: Course Modules Overview
Module Number | Module Name | Key Focus |
1 | Mindset and Goal Setting | Defining personal goals and establishing a strong foundation |
2 | Niching | Targeting specific audience demographics |
3 | Creating Music Culture | Building a supportive community around musical endeavors |
4 | Branding | Crafting a recognizable and authentic brand image |
5 | Website Development | Creating a high-converting website |
6 | Social Media Engagement | Connecting with fans on social media platforms |
7 | Monetization Techniques | Exploring various income-generating strategies |
The curriculum not only covers technical nuances but also emphasizes the mental and emotional aspects crucial for any independent artist. The course’s design encourages learners to cultivate a robust mindset, essential for navigating the unpredictable waters of the music industry.
Deep Dive into Key Modules
Goal-setting and Mentality
The foundation for a musician’s journey is laid down in the first module. Leah stresses the value of having a strong mentality, like a strong foundation for a home. Without it, the stresses of rejection and uncertainty are likely to cause the structure to collapse. Through exercises, the participants develop practical goals by better articulating their aspirations. The course promotes resilience, a quality that every musician requires, by encouraging self-talk.
Building an Audience and Niching
In today’s competitive environment, finding a specialty is like a lighthouse directing ships to land safely. Musicians can improve their relationship with fans and reduce competition by focusing on a certain audience demographic. Leah helps students discover their own sound and style so they may develop a distinctive musical identity that appeals to a particular demographic. This strategy creates a welcoming community that values genuineness and promotes enduring connections rather than short-lived fame.
The Power of Branding
Branding emerges as a crucial aspect within The Online Musician 3.0. Participants learn that a strong personal brand serves as their calling card in a crowded arena. Leah emphasizes clarity and authenticity, ensuring that musicians project an image that aligns with their musical narrative. This part of the course supplies tools for crafting an engaging artist biography, visual aesthetics, and social media presence, all of which are vital in encapsulating the essence of the musician’s art.
